问题 D: 比较奇偶数个数
程序员文章站
2022-05-11 14:14:21
...
《算法笔记》3.1小节-简单模拟
问题 D: 比较奇偶数个数
题目描述
第一行输入一个数,为n,第二行输入n个数,这n个数中,如果偶数比奇数多,输出NO,否则输出YES。
输入
输入有多组数据。
每组输入n,然后输入n个整数(1<=n<=1000)。
输出
如果偶数比奇数多,输出NO,否则输出YES。
样例输入
1
67
7
0 69 24 78 58 62 64
样例输出
YES
NO
#include<cstdio>
#define len 1001
int main()
{
int n;
while(scanf("%d\n",&n)!=EOF)
{
int a[len],s1=0,s2=0,i;
for(i=0;i<n;i++)
{
scanf("%d",&a[i]);
if(a[i]%2==0) s1++;
else s2++;
}
if(s1>s2) printf("NO\n");
else printf("YES\n");
}
return 0;
}